Keeping Up With Twins Picks: 2021 Edition

 

After Covid shortened the Major League Baseball amateur draft to just five rounds last year, we’re back to more of a traditional length with a 20 round event in 2021. The Twins have two first round selections and will bolster their farm system with new names.

The picks:

Round 1, Pick 26: Chase Petty, RHP Mainland Regional HS (@ChasePetty11)

Comp A, Pick 36: Noah Miller, SS Ozaukee HS (@NoahMiller_21)

Round 2, Pick 61: Steven Hajjar, LHP Michigan (@StevenHajjar)

Round 3, Pick 99: Cade Povich, LHP Nebraska (@Cpo22)

Round 4, Pick 128: Christian Encarnacion-Strand, 3B Oklahoma State (@c_encarnacion13)

Round 5, Pick 159: Christian MacLeod, LHP Mississippi State (@christian44mac)

Round 6, Pick 189: Travis Adams, RHP Sacramento State (@yah_travis4sf)

Round 7, Pick 219: Jake Rucker, 3B Tennessee (@jake_rucker)

Round 8, Pick 249: Noah Cardenas, C UCLA (@Noah_cards55)

Round 9, Pick 279: Patrick Winkel, C Connecticut (@patrick_winkel)

Round 10, Pick 309: Ernie Yake, SS Gonzaga

Round 11, Pick 339: Brandon Birdsell, RHP Texas Tech

Round 12, Pick 369: Kyler Fedko, OF Connecticut (@KylerFedko4)

Round 13, Pick 399: David Festa RHP Seton Hall (@DavidFesta13)

Round 14, Pick 429: Pierson Ohl, RHP Grand Canyon University (@Pierson_Ohl)

Round 15, Pick 459: Mikey Perez, SS UCLA

Round 16, Pick 489: Jonathan Lavallee, RHP Long Beach State (@jonathanlaval5)

Round 17, Pick 519: Dylan Neuse, 2B Texas Tech (@DNeuse_09)

Round 18, Pick 549: Mike Paredes, RHP San Diego State (@swanky_p)

Round 19, Pick 579: Jaylen Nowlin, LHP Chipola College (@NowlinJaylen)

Round 20, Pick 609: Dillon Tatum, C UC-Irvine
